Matt Lanter ("90210") talks about his "Sorority Row" character and the movie's R-rating:
"I play the wealthy senator's son, so I'm a guy in a position of potential power. I date the sorority president played by Leah Pipes. We're the power couple there in the film and in the sorority. I'm pretty involved, I get to do some cool stuff and had a lot of fun doing it. You'll definitely see me in there."
"We wanted to be able to do what we wanted to do and creatively make it fun. Not adhere to these PG-13 guidelines. Everyone, I think, is happier now that we have the R rating because these kills...some of these kills that were written are just amazing. I saw short clips of a couple of them. They're just spectacular. With a PG-13 rating I don't think you could pull off some of the stuff we did."
On "The Roommate," co-starring Leighton Meester, Cam Gigandet and Minka Kelly:
"It feels a lot like 'Single White Female.' It's got that obsession. It's set in a college setting. So it speaks to young adults and older teenagers. It's another fun one, more of a thriller. A clever thriller. I had a great time on that one. In this I'm the ex-boyfriend of the main character played by Kelly. She's off to college and I come into the picture eventually."
